The Three Things You Should NEVER Do at This Casino

Alright, here’s the real talk. I’ve made mistakes. You don’t have to.

1. Never Ignore the Wagering Clock

You get a bonus. You think, ‘I’ll play it slow.’ Big mistake. At this casino, the wagering requirement is 35x on the bonus amount, but you only have 72 hours to clear it. That’s tight. I almost lost a £200 bonus because I left it for the weekend. Don’t be like me. Set a timer.

2. Never Use a Bonus on Live Blackjack (Unless You Want to Cry)

This is a trap. The bonus terms say ‘Slots contribute 100%’. Live games? Only 5% or sometimes 0%. I learned this the hard way. I played a few hands of blackjack thinking it would count. It didn’t. I had to grind slots for hours to clear the rest. Just stick to slots when you have an active bonus. It’s the only way to make the math work.

3. Never Cash Out Without Checking the Max Win Limit

This one stung. I hit a 200x win on a bonus spin. I was thrilled. Then I read the T&Cs: ‘Max cashout from a bonus is 10x your deposit.’ So a £50 deposit meant I could only withdraw £500 from that win. The rest vanished. It’s written in the fine print, but who reads that? Now I always check. For the best non UK casino 2026 for UK players, that max cashout is usually between 10x and 15x. Know it before you spin.

Points Conversion: How to Maximise Your Loyalty Rewards

Let’s get specific. You don’t want to just earn points. You want to earn them efficiently. Here’s my strategy:

  • Play high RTP slots. Games like Blood Suckers (98% RTP) or 1429 Uncharted Seas (98.5% RTP) give you the same points per £ wagered, but you lose less money over time. More bankroll = more spins = more points.
  • Don’t cash out points early. Wait until you hit the next VIP level. If you’re close to Gold, grind a bit more. The conversion rate jump is worth the extra effort.
  • Use the points for free spins, not cash. Sometimes the casino offers a ‘points to free spins’ deal. For 500 points, you get 50 free spins on a specific slot. The expected value on those spins can be higher than the cash conversion. Do the math. If the free spins have no wagering, take that deal every time.

Is it legal for UK players to use this casino?

Technically, yes. You are allowed to play at casinos licensed outside the UK (like Curacao or Malta). The UKGC only regulates operators based in the UK. You are not breaking any law by playing here. But you do not have UKGC protection if something goes wrong. That’s the trade-off.

What payment methods work for UK players?

Debit cards (Visa, Mastercard) work fine. E-wallets like Skrill and Neteller are accepted. Cryptocurrency (Bitcoin, Ethereum) is also an option for faster withdrawals. Withdrawals to a UK bank account usually take 1-3 days. Crypto is instant.

Do I need to verify my identity?

Yes. KYC is standard. You’ll need to upload a photo ID (passport or driving licence) and a proof of address (utility bill or bank statement). It takes about 24 hours to verify. Do it before you deposit to avoid delays on withdrawals.
